    US and British troops land on the beaches of Algeria.
    November 8, 1942
    US and British troops land at several points on the beaches of Algeria and Morocco in French North Africa. The failure of the Vichy French troops to defend against the invasion enables the Allies to move swiftly to the western border of Tunisia, and triggers the German occupation of southern France on November 11.

    US and British troops land on Sicily.
    July 10, 1943
    US and British troops land on Sicily. By mid-August, the Allies control Sicily.

    Japan formally surrenders, ending World War II.
    September 2, 1945
    Having agreed in principle to unconditional surrender on August 14, 1945, Japan formally surrenders, ending World War II.
